Job Description
Overview


Under the direction of the Physician, Nurse Practitioner and/or Office Manager, the Medical Assistant is responsible for providing quality patient care and to assisting physicians with procedures necessary for diagnosis, which is based on the philosophy of the Community Health Center and Department of Nursing Services. Responsible for vital signs, injections and venipunctures. Documentation, referrals and clerical duties including reports, statistics, phones, filing, scheduling, and the front desk. May be required to relieve in other clinics.

Accountabilities


  • Works closely with the provider and leadership to continually improve the patient experience though daily patient care, clerical support, ongoing projects and assumes additional duties as needed in a self-directed manner.
  • Collaborates with leadership and other staff to recommend changes to improve the safety, quality and efficiency of patient care.
  • Acts as a resource/role model by coaching, supporting and motivating members of the Medical Assistant and Patient Service Coordinator team. Assists others in completing tasks as needed.
  • Assists leadership with ordering, maintaining, and monitoring office medications.
  • Performs other duties as assigned that support ProMedica’s core values.
  • Provides for a safe patient experience through adherence to clinical protocols, regulatory requirements, manufacturer standards and reports any potential equipment malfunctions or safety violations. Determines potential equipment needs for clinician visit and sets up exam rooms accordingly. Is skilled in assisting clinicians with treatments, dressings and other tasks
  • Communicates effectively with patients, peers and all members of the health care team. Listens and responds to verbal and non-verbal communication of patients, families and staff members. Relates to patients in caring manner. Relays complete and pertinent information in verbal and written form appropriate to the ages of patient served. Demonstrates understanding of legal implications of charting, documents clearly and objectively all encounters with patients.
  • Reports for scheduled shifts on time and in a professional manner with regard to behavior, telephone courtesy, dress, identification, and communication with patients’ colleagues, and outside agencies.
  • Within scope of Medical Assistant, demonstrates exemplary clinical knowledge and focuses on customer service to answer and triage patient telephone calls. Records complete and accurate messages and obtains necessary instructions from providers and nurses, etc. when appropriate.
  • Prepares the patient for the visit by taking vital signs, documenting and order entry within the EPIC system, arranging and coordinating support and ancillary services for patient care, preparing patient rooms for visits, stocking exam rooms, preparing schedules, and providing general support to the providers and patients. Performs specific specialized tests (i.e. pulmonary function tests, phlebotomy procedures) as needed.
  • May be assigned to act as one of the primary trainers for new Medical Assistants and office team members. May be assigned Lab functions and draws.


Education


  • Must be a high school graduate or its equivalent.
  • Completion of a recognized MA program at an accredited college or university or worked 1 year as an MA to meet the requirements to become certified.


Skills


  • Able to work independently, prioritize, problem solve and work cooperatively with faculty and staff.
  • Able to promote a strong commitment towards achieving outstanding internal and external customer satisfaction and superior patient experience.


Experience


  • Experience in the medical industry, including both patient care or non-patient care roles. In lieu of experience, will accept continuing education in a healthcare related areas of study.


Certification


  • BLS (CPR), must present a current BLS course card from the AHA at time of employment
  • Registration or Certification as a Medical Assistant through accredited body required; or active license from applicable state as an LPN/RN.


O Or obtain certification within 90 days of hire
